JOB SUMMARY
At Houston Methodist, the Sr Vice President Human Resources (SVP HR)/Chief Human Resources Officer (CHRO) position is responsible for leading the system-wide Human Resource functions to ensure all people strategies of the organization are aligned with Houston Methodist (HM) system's overall strategies. This position will ensure that all HR programs, policies, and services are designed and delivered to maximize value to managers and employees in an effective, cost-efficient manner and to ensure that HM attracts, retains, develops, and rewards a highly engaged, productive, and quality workforce. The SVP HR/CHRO position is knowledgeable of social and regulatory issues affecting the human resources health care system, and, in concert with other senior leaders, participates with management to plan, promote, and conduct organization-wide performance improvement activities. This position is part of the organization’s governing, decision-making, and strategic-planning body, participating in preparation and presentation of strategic updates to the Board of Trustees and Medical Executive Committees.
This position reports directly to the President/CEO of Houston Methodist and has responsibilities which include providing leadership and oversight of multiple areas and entities, as appropriate, driving HM’s mission, vision, values, and commitment to excellence. Demonstrating a proven record of successful strategic planning, developing long-range goals and implementation of people strategies, this position manages a diverse, interprofessional team, collaborating with stakeholders to achieve mutual goals and outcomes. Directly and indirectly overseeing management staff with the goal of enhancing professional development and personal growth, this position forms and leads internal teams, providing training and mentorship as needed. This position collaborates with all senior leadership to meet the organization’s objectives, ensuring operational initiatives are implemented and intended outcomes are achieved. This position is accountable for enhancing a culture based on I Care values and creating an environment where all employees have the opportunity to succeed both personally and professionally through hiring the best talent, retaining a highly engaged workforce, and ensuring a safe and effective work environment. This position ensures compliance with ethical and legal business practices, accreditation, and government regulations.

EDUCATION REQUIREMENTS
o Master’s degree in Human Resources, Education, Organizational Development, business management or related field
E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S
o Fifteen years of directly related experience to include leading high-performing teams, at least twelve years in a management role; may consider current HM employee with ten years management experience in a healthcare organization of similar size and complexity
o Leadership experience to include accountability over multiple operational areas including human resources, leadership and learning, organizational development, benefits/payroll, employee relations, with a successful track record of strategic planning, change management, operational integration within a system
o Executive or senior leadership experience preferred
CERTIFICATIONS, LICENSES AND REGISTRATIONS REQUIRED
o Membership in Society Human Resources Management or related professional association/field
o SPHR/SHRM-SCP designation preferred
